Delta commemorates the great Italian navigator and explorer, Amerigo Vespucci and his namesake three-masted Italian Navy training ship, the Amerigo Vespucci. Amerigo Vespucci was best known for being the man America is named after. Vespucci was the first to identify the New World of North and South America as separate from Asia. The Amerigo Vespucci is a tall ship in Livorno, Italy that was first launched in February 1931. Only 931 individually numbered ballpoints, rollers, and fountain pens are available worldwide.
